Two nuclei now form, followed by cytokinesis. how many chromosomes are in each nucleus

It depends upon what type of cell which underwent the division. If it is a somatic cell and it underwent mitosis, the number of chromosomes remains unchanged at 46 in each cell. On the other hand, if it is a sex cell, the number of chromosomes is halved (23) after meiosis. By the way, mitosis is the term for cell division among somatic cells and meiosis is for the sex cells.
